Abatement simply refers to the interruption in the amount or the intensity of something. An example in a sentence: "The laws enforcing pollution abatement".
The warmer weather is expected to abate as the cold front comes though. A new road would likely abate the heavy traffic on the old bridge. New police programs may abate the recent rise in the crime rate.
Abate is a verb. Its forms are: abate abates abated abating
